In addition to blood type ABO classification, blood type is also classified as positiv or negative based on whether they have the Rh factor or not, which is controlled an entirely different set of genes. Rh positive is the dominant allele and Rh negati is the recessive allele. A woman who has blood type B/Rh positive has a daughter who is type O/Rh positive and a son who is type A/Rh negative. Which of the following is a possible phenotype for the father?
